I have the Panasonic ZS1 camera and Panasonic DMW-MCTZ7 housing (same case as for the ZS3 camera). On the Panasonic website, it says the compatible strobes are the Inon Z-240, D-2000, and S-2000. I'm leaning towards the S-2000 for the price and wireless feature. I haven't decided what kind of photography I'm going to be doing since I'm just getting started with it. Are these the only three options for this camera/housing? What's the major difference between the D-2000 and S-2000 other than size and wireless capability? Has anyone used any of these strobes with this camera? Thanks!
